Национальный цифровой ресурс Руконт - межотраслевая электронная библиотека (ЭБС) на базе технологии Контекстум (всего произведений: 635836)
Контекстум
Руконтекст антиплагиат система
Linux Format (Линукс Формат)  / №4 2016

PROCENV: ТЕСТ ОКРУЖЕНИЯ (80,00 руб.)

0   0
Первый авторХант Джеймс
Страниц4
ID566907
АннотацияНа этом уроке мы рассмотрим инструмент командной строки procenv. Он был написан для решения конкретных реальных проблем, но полезен во многих ситуациях. Вопервых, лирическое отступление. Представьте себе следующий сценарий: 7 вечера, и у программиста-аса Алисы возникла проблема — она исправила критическую ошибку клиента, но отдел испытаний сообщил, что теперь приложение падает при запуске на тестовом сервере
Хант, Д. PROCENV: ТЕСТ ОКРУЖЕНИЯ / Д. Хант // Linux Format (Линукс Формат) .— 2016 .— №4 .— С. 66-69 .— URL: https://rucont.ru/efd/566907 (дата обращения: 16.05.2024)

Предпросмотр (выдержки из произведения)

Procenv По ни ма ние ок ру же ния про цес са для тес ти ро ва ния сис те мы Procenv: Тест ок ру же ния Джеймс Хант, соз да тель procenv, опи сы ва ет свою мощ ную ути ли ту, по ка зы ваю щую все воз мож ные ас пек ты сре ды, в ко то рой она ра бо та ет. <...> Н Наш эксперт Джеймс Хант явля ет ся раз ра ботчи ком СПО и трудит ся в Intel Open Source Technology Center над ди стри бу ти вом Clear Linux. а этом уро ке мы рас смот рим ин ст ру мент ко манд ной строки procenv. <...> Пред ставь те се бе сле дую щий сце на рий: 7 ве че ра, и у про грам ми ста-аса Али сы воз ник ла про блема — она ис пра ви ла кри ти че скую ошиб ку кли ен та, но от дел ис пыта ний со об щил, что те перь при ло же ние па да ет при за пус ке на тесто вом сер ве ре. <...> Али са удив ля ет ся, как это воз мож но — ведь обе сис те мы исполь зу ют од ну вер сию ОС, а в ее сис те ме при ло же ние от лич но рабо та ет. <...> Ес ли она не мед ля не вы яс нит, чем ее сис те ма от ли ча ет ся от тес то вой, ее ждет дол гая ночь в офи се. <...> Не дол го ду мая, она пишет сце на рий обо лоч ки, что бы по пы тать ся вы явить раз ли чия меж ду дву мя сис те ма ми: #!/bin/bash echo -n “user: “; whoami echo -n “directory: “; pwd echo “environment variables:”; env echo <...>